Brendan Burke - Head coach stephen hogan - assistant coachBurke is in his fourth season as head coach of Bethlehem Steel FC, coaching the squad to an 40-52-33 regular season record during the club’s modern era. He was formally introduced as the club’s first head coach on Oct. 29, 2015 and recently signed an extension to remain with Steel FC for the foreseeable future. Burke celebrated his 100th match in charge of Steel FC with a shutout win over Birmingham Legion FC (3/10/2019).

Prior to joining Steel FC, Burke served as an assistant coach for the Philadelphia Union from 2011 through 2014. He also served as head coach of the Union’s PDL affiliate Reading United from 2008-13 where he had a record of 71-18-19.

Hogan, who formerly served as the head coach of the Philadelphia Union’s PDL affiliate, Reading United AC, is in his fourth season with Steel FC.

Hogan guided the PDL squad to a 22-5-1 record in his two seasons with Reading United. The club went 10-3-1 and won the Mid-Atlantic Division title along with an appearance in the Eastern Conference finals. Hogan followed up with an even stronger 12-2-0 record in 2017, tying for the most wins in the 72-team league. During the season that saw the club reach the postseason for the ninth time in 10 seasons, Hogan’s squad conceded an Eastern Conference-low 10 goals.

phil wheddon - assistant coach kevin coleman - assistant coachWheddon, who formerly served as the Women’s Head Coach at Syracuse University for the past 11 years, is in his first season with Steel FC. Having worked in Major League Soccer and the Women’s United Soccer Association, Wheddon is the only goalkeeper coach in history to have coached for both the U.S. Men’s and Women’s National Teams in a FIFA World Cup. In his career, he coached in three World Cups as well as bringing home two Olympic gold medals.

Wheddon has been instrumental in goalkeeping education throughout the country for the past decade and is a U.S. Soccer Instructor, currently instructing the U.S. Soccer Goalkeeper A License course.

Coleman is in his second season with Steel FC. Coleman began working within the Philadelphia Union Organization in 2013, working in the Union Juniors program and as an assistant coach with the Philadelphia Union Academy. During his time with the academy, Coleman has served as the Head Coach for the Academy’s U12, U13 and U14 teams. He has been the Head Coach of the Academy’s U19 team for the past two seasons.

Previously, Coleman has coached at La Salle University and Villanova University. Coleman has his United States Soccer Federation A Coaching License. During his playng career he palyed in the USL with the Virginia Beach Mariners.

FARIS GETS HIS 10THBethlehem Steel FC forward Faris hit a big milestone in his young career last weekend. The 19-year-old scored his 10th goal all-time for Steel FC in the club’s last match at Tampa Bay Rowdies (September 21). Faris was able to bag three goals in his first campaign for the Steel in 2018 and has notched a team-leading seven more tallies this season. With five matches remaining in 2019, he’ll look to add more to his total.

JAMES CHAMBERS HAVING PERSONAL-BEST SEASONMidfielder and team captain James Chambers is having one of his best seasons with the Steel. The 32-year-old Irishman has scored five goals and provided four assists this year, being involved in a total of nine goals in 2019. His five tallies tie his high marks from the 2017 and 2018 seasons, while his four helpers tie his 2016 season-end production as the most in his Steel FC career. With five games left, Chambers will look to break those marks, while leading a push for the playoffs.

PICAZO NOTCHES FIRSTPhiladelphia Union Academy midfielder Axel Picazo notched his first goal for Steel FC in the club’s 5-2 home win over Loudoun United FC (September 18). Picazo scored the fifth of the night on a penalty kick that he drew. Picazo dribbled through multiple defenders before being taken down in the box and converting the shot for his first tally.

PREVIOUS MEETINGBethlehem Steel FC and Memphis 901 FC last met on March 24 at Talen Energy Stadium for the inaugural meeting between the two sides. The match ended in a 1-0 loss for the Steel in what would prove to be a tough match for the hosts. Rashawn Dally became the only man on the score sheet with a 58th-minute goal that beat Philadelphia Union goal-keeper Matt Freese. Steel FC held most of the possession throughout the match (60.4% - 39.6%), but Memphis took the result.

STEEL FC LOOKS TO GET BACK ON TRACKBethlehem Steel FC (8-15-6) travels to take on expansion side Memphis 901 FC (8-14-7) at AutoZone Park this Saturday, September 28. The Steel will look to get back on track in the 2019 USL Championship Play-offs hunt following a 6-1 road loss at the Tampa Bay Rowdies. Memphis has been on a tear in their chase for a playoff spot, winning four of their last six matches and climbing in the standings to 12th place. With only one point separating the Steel (13th) and 901 FC (12th), this is an important match for both sides.

On how his team responds after a bad loss last weekend . . .

I think it’s important to understand that we’ve gone to most of our games without a full 18 this year, it was three games in seven days, so I said to the players at halftime that that’s about the worst beating you’re ever going to take. Tampa [Bay Rowdies] was on that night on top of it, so I thought it was a great learning exercise to have to pick your head up and walk out of that locker room. I told them that I wasn’t making any subs, we’re going back out and we’re going to reapply ourselves to the best our abilities with whatever energy you have left and then we’ll make subs. This is an experience that we have to learn from collectively as a staff and players. I thought the guys responded well in the second half. Now we need to take that lesson, but also on a week’s rest now and a little fresher going into Memphis, and see what we can get out of it. It’s important that we remain focused on the one thing we’ve been charged with this year, which is making sure that these guys get some quality development in tough environments.

On facing off against familiar faces on Memphis 901 FC . . .

These guys will know a lot about us and some of our players. It’s always helpful to know your opponents and understand some of their tendencies, but the reality is that this is about us and execut-ing the game plan that’s been laid out for us, the style of play. I’m really happy for those guys that they’re in a good environment, stand alone, they can kind of take the handcuffs off and get after it. I know, certainly for a goalscorer, that has to be freeing and Brandon [Allen] is moving well in the box and taking his chances. Adam [Najem], for my money, is one of the best 10s at the USL Championship level right now, so it’s great to see those guys doing well.
